Abstract

The utility model relates to a water control type stop valve. A valve body at the inner side of a valve cap is provided with a piston cylinder, a piston is connected with the head part of a valve rod positioned in an outlet pipe diameter, and the tail part of the valve rod is fixed with a valve clack positioned at the outlet side of a valve seat. An offsetting spring used for causing valve clack to always have the trend of closing the valve seat is arranged between the valve cap and the piston, and the valve cap is provided with through holes respectively communicated with a piston cavity and an inlet pipe diameter. The lower end of a control rod is fixed with a control valve clack used for opening and closing the through holes, and a pressure relief passage is arranged between the control valve clack and the outlet pipe diameter. Since the inlet pipe diameter is communicated with an inner cavity of the piston, the offsetting spring is arranged between the valve cap and the piston, water and gas can not be supplied for the inlet pipe diameter, and the valve seat is always closed by the valve clack due to the function of the offsetting spring. Therefore, the utility model has the advantage of reliable and steady operation, and simultaneously, the valve clack fixed on the valve rod at the outlet side of the valve seat is formed with linkage with the valve rod and the piston. Due to favorable axiality, the valve clack can be lifted stably, sealed parts are steady, sealing performance is good, and the water control type stop valve can be opened and closed flexibly.

Description

The water control type stop valve
Technical field
The utility model relates to the valve in a kind of fluid delivery pipeline, especially refers to a kind of stop valve that fluid-transporting tubings such as water, gas are used that is suitable for.
Background technique
At present, stop valve is in transporting water, indispensable equipment in the delivery lines such as gas, be to be used for the opening and closing of controlling plumbing fixtures media flow, and the existing multiple pattern of existing stop valve, is exactly wherein a kind of pattern as the utility model patent of China number for ZL99206135.0 " a kind of stop valve ", the main valve stem of its disclosed stop valve is connected with spool is vertical, the two places in the valve body altogether, and main valve stem is hollow valve rod, the lower end communicates with valve pocket, has the relief hole that communicates with valve chamber on the main valve stem wall, suit auxiliary valve rod in the main valve stem, the two is coaxial, the inwall of auxiliary valve rod outer wall and main valve stem matches, and the upper end of auxiliary valve rod is provided with the keying knob, serves as that axle rotates in main valve stem at auxiliary valve rod with its center, by the revolute valve rod, the pressure release passage upper end is connected with relief hole, because said structure, so this stop valve has been avoided leakage problem, and simple in structure, flexible operation.But its shortcoming is the coaxial of main valve stem and auxiliary valve rod, thereby difficulty of processing is big, the cost height, and when pipeline occur cutting off the water, when stopping the supple of gas or steam, spool is fallen and be in opening state, the result then when in the pipeline again Lai Shui, the resource phenomenon can appear when coming gas wasting, as if be provided with locking mechanism on major and minor valve rod, then operation inconvenience, structure also become complicated.In addition, the sealing surface of spool and valve body is taper, not only requires the machining accuracy height, and after repeatedly using, owing to factors such as friction have influenced the sealing of its conical contact face, thereby has shortened the working life of this stop valve.
Summary of the invention
Technical problem to be solved in the utility model is the defective that overcomes prior art, and a kind of reliable operation is provided, the water control type stop valve of good seal performance and long service life.
The utility model solves the problems of the technologies described above the technological scheme that is adopted: this water control type stop valve comprises valve body, be positioned at that valve body is enterprising, the valve seat of outlet caliber jointing place, flap and take off the knob that closes the valve gap that is connected and be positioned at the controlling rod upper end with valve body, the valve body that it is characterized in that described valve gap inboard is provided with piston cylinder, described piston links to each other with the valve rod head that is positioned at the outlet caliber, and described valve rod afterbody is fixed with the flap that is positioned at the valve seat outlet side; Between described valve gap and piston, be provided with the multiple resilience spring that makes flap have closed valve seat trend all the time; Described valve gap is provided with the penetration hole that communicates with piston cavity, import caliber respectively; The lower end of described controlling rod is fixed with the control flap that can open and close above-mentioned penetration hole, also is provided with pressure release passage between described control flap and outlet caliber.
Be respectively equipped with the first passage and the third channel of mutual perforation on valve body between described penetration hole and the import caliber and the valve gap.
Described pressure release passage is made up of the four-way that is positioned at the second channel on the valve body and is positioned on the valve gap of mutual perforation.
Be provided with the lobe frame of fixing control flap between described control flap and the controlling rod.
Be provided with the fixedly valve petal shelf of flap between described flap and the valve rod.
Be connected by the valve rod setting sleeve between described valve petal shelf and the valve rod.
The described valve gap outside is fixed with valve bonnet, described controlling rod be threaded with swivel nut between the valve gap at valve bonnet, described swivel nut is fixed on the valve bonnet by positioning seat again.
Also be provided with the Pointing sign board of indication valve opening size on the described valve bonnet.
Compared with prior art, advantage of the present utility model is: because the import caliber communicates with the inner chamber of piston, valve gap and piston space are provided with Returnning spring, even thereby cut off the water, stop the supple of gas or steam in the import caliber, because the effect of Returnning spring, flap is closed valve seat all the time, so reliable operation, steady; Flap is fixed on the valve rod of valve seat outlet side simultaneously, itself and valve rod, piston constitute interlock, because coaxality is good, so the flap lifting is steady, the sealing position is stable, good seal performance, and sealing force can be as required, and the ratio of appropriate design piston and the sectional area of flap is avoided because of the excessive valve that damages of exerting oneself, thereby long service life, open and close flexible, convenient.

Embodiment
Embodiment describes in further detail the utility model below in conjunction with accompanying drawing.
As shown in Figure 1, present embodiment comprises valve body 1, it is enterprising to be positioned at valve body 1, outlet caliber 2, the valve seat 23 of 22 jointing places, flap 28 is with the valve gap 19 that is connected with valve body 1 with screw rod and be positioned at valve body 1 knob 13 outward, the valve body 1 of described valve gap 19 inboards is provided with piston cylinder 5, in order to have better sealing, be equipped with round section joint ring 7 between valve gap 19 and the piston cylinder 5 and between piston cylinder 5 and the piston 3,4, described piston 3 socket-connects with valve rod 25 heads that are positioned at valve seat 23 outlet sides, the afterbody of valve rod 25 fixes by valve rod setting sleeve 24 and valve petal shelf 26, and flap gland 27 usefulness screws are fixed on flap 28 on the valve petal shelf 26; Be provided with the multiple resilience spring 9 that makes flap 28 have closed valve seat 23 trend all the time between described valve gap 19 and piston 3, described valve gap 19 is provided with the penetration hole 18 that communicates with piston cavity; Described knob 13 is fixed on controlling rod 15 upper ends that are positioned at 14 of valve gap 19 and valve bonnets, the lower end of described controlling rod 15 is fixed with the control flap 17 that can open and close above-mentioned penetration hole 18 by lobe frame 16, described controlling rod 15 can be with respect to swivel nut 10 rotations, swivel nut 10 is fixed on the valve bonnet 14 by positioning seat 11, valve bonnet 14 is fixed on the valve gap 19, and is provided with the Pointing sign board 12 of indication valve opening size on valve bonnet 14.Described valve body 1 is provided with first passage 6 and the second channel 21 that communicates with import caliber 2, outlet caliber 22 respectively, and on the valve gap 19 of penetration hole 18 1 sides, be provided with the third channel 8 that links to each other with penetration hole 18 and first passage 6, the valve gap 19 of penetration hole 18 opposite sides is provided with the four-way 20 that links to each other with second channel 21, when knob 13 turned to 180 ° of unlatching penetration holes 18, described four-way 20 linked to each other with penetration hole 18.
The water control type stop valve is in off position the time, because water inlet caliber 2 communicates with piston cavity by third channel 8 and the penetration hole 18 in the first passage 6 in the valve body 1, the valve gap 19, then the hydraulic pressure in the hydraulic pressure of influent side and the piston cavity equates, by the spring-back force effect of Returnning spring 9 and the area difference of piston 3 and flap 28, make flap 28 be pressed in tightly on the valve seat 23, and do not have escape of liquid.
When opening the water control type stop valve, rotate and open and close 180 ° of knobs, make control flap 17 open penetration hole 18, thereby the four-way 20 in the valve gap 19 is connected with penetration hole 18, like this, outlet caliber 22 is by the second channel 21 in the valve body 1, four-way 20, penetration hole 18 is connected with piston cavity, pressure in the piston cavity sharply descends, the hydraulic pressure of suction side overcomes the active force of Returnning spring 9, back down flap 28, make flap 28, valve petal shelf 26, valve rod 25 promotes to move on the piston 3, like this, the fluid of suction side flows out from outlet side by valve seat 23, and promptly valve is in opening state.
